Is Sanathnagar Ent. overvalued or undervalued?

09-Jun-2025

As of March 14, 2024, Sanathnagar Enterprises is considered risky and overvalued due to negative financial ratios and significant declines in stock performance, contrasting sharply with its peers DLF Ltd. and Macrotech Developers, which are categorized as very expensive.

As of 14 March 2024, the valuation grade for Sanathnagar Enterprises has moved from does not qualify to risky. The company appears to be overvalued based on its financial ratios, which include a PE ratio of -12.91, an EV to EBIT of -27.24, and a ROCE of -22.58%. These negative figures indicate significant financial distress compared to its peers. <BR><BR>In comparison, DLF Ltd. and Macrotech Developers are categorized as very expensive, with PE ratios of 46.64 and 54.71, respectively. This stark contrast highlights the challenges Sanathnagar Enterprises faces in the current market. Although the stock has outperformed the Sensex over the past week and month, its year-to-date return of -8.15% and a staggering one-year decline of -47.71% suggest that it is not a favorable investment at this time. Overall, Sanathnagar Enterprises is overvalued given its current financial metrics and market position.

How has been the historical performance of Sanathnagar Ent.?

28-Oct-2025

Sanathnagar Ent. has experienced significant fluctuations in financial performance, with net sales peaking at 3.81 Cr in Mar'24 before dropping to 0.00 Cr in Mar'25, resulting in a loss of -3.40 Cr in profit after tax for the latter year. The company's earnings per share also declined from 9.33 in Mar'24 to -10.79 in Mar'25.

Answer:<BR>The historical performance of Sanathnagar Ent. shows significant fluctuations in its financial metrics over the years, particularly in net sales and profitability.<B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>Sanathnagar Ent. reported net sales of 3.81 Cr in Mar'24, a notable increase from 0.80 Cr in Mar'21, but dropped to 0.00 Cr in Mar'25. The total operating income followed a similar trend, peaking at 3.81 Cr in Mar'24 before falling to 0.00 Cr in Mar'25. Operating profit (PBDIT) was positive at 3.26 Cr in Mar'24, contrasting sharply with a loss of 0.42 Cr in Mar'25. Profit before tax also reflected this volatility, with a profit of 0.04 Cr in Mar'25 after a profit of 3.26 Cr in Mar'24. However, the profit after tax turned negative in Mar'25 at -3.40 Cr, following a profit of 2.94 Cr in Mar'24. The earnings per share (EPS) mirrored this decline, falling from 9.33 in Mar'24 to -10.79 in Mar'25. Overall, the company has experienced a rollercoaster of financial performance, with significant losses in the latest fiscal year following a brief period of profitability.

Are Sanathnagar Enterprises Ltd latest results good or bad?

18-Apr-2026

Sanathnagar Enterprises Ltd's latest results are concerning, showing a net profit of ₹0.21 crores mainly from non-operational income, with zero operating revenue and a negative book value. This indicates severe financial distress and significant risks for investors.

The latest results for Sanathnagar Enterprises Ltd indicate a troubling financial situation. While the company reported a net profit of ₹0.21 crores for Q4 FY26, this is a significant improvement from a loss of ₹0.08 crores in the previous quarter. However, this profit is primarily due to other income rather than any operational revenue, as the company has reported zero operating revenue across all quarters of FY26.<BR><BR>The absence of meaningful business operations is concerning, and the company's book value is negative, indicating that its liabilities exceed its assets. This situation reflects severe financial distress and makes traditional valuation metrics largely irrelevant. Additionally, the return on capital employed (ROCE) is a negative -32.00%, which highlights poor capital efficiency.<BR><BR>Overall, while there has been a slight improvement in net profit compared to the previous quarter, the lack of operational revenue and the negative book value suggest that the results are not good. The company is essentially a dormant entity, relying on non-operational income, and presents significant risks for investors.

About Sanathnagar Enterprises Ltd stock-summary
stock-summary
Sanathnagar Enterprises Ltd
Micro Cap
Realty
Sanathnagar Enterprises Limited (Formerly known Bakelrte Hylam Limited) was established in June, 1947. The Company, whose brands Decolam and Decolite have become generic names, is a pioneer in laminates and also resins. Set up by a trust and named Hyderabad Laminates, it was one of the few private sector units to exist and flourish at that time.
